Race & Ethnicity

Ottawa University has a diverse student body with 41% students of color and 2% international students, creating a rich multicultural learning environment that celebrates students from all racial and ethnic backgrounds.

Racial & Ethnic Composition

White
56.4%(522)
Hispanic
16.0%(148)
African American
16.2%(150)
Asian
1.3%(12)
American Indian or Alaska Native
1.3%(12)
Pacific Islander
1.0%(9)
Two or More Races
6.5%(60)
Unknown
1.3%(12)

Geographic Diversity

Ottawa University attracts students from across the United States and internationally, with 2% international students contributing to a globally diverse campus community. The student body includes 27% in-state residents, 71% out-of-state students, and 2% international students, creating rich cross-cultural learning opportunities.
